Transaction 56f26a64791bedd59c282b283a25726f42889de124b3ac6990cf4831853da004

1 Input
2 Outputs
  • 56f26a64791bedd59c282b283a25726f42889de124b3ac6990cf4831853da004:0
  • value  277830670
    address  1KHwtS5mn7NMUm7Ls7Y1XwxLqMriLdaGbX
  • 56f26a64791bedd59c282b283a25726f42889de124b3ac6990cf4831853da004:1
  • value  160286
    address  354Sx6iEDiueXvjy9EYPSCLRrsAERYnse9